生成app手机网站源码作用介绍

**创建一个基于HTML5的简单App手机网站源码**

在本教程中,我们将为您介绍如何创建一个简单的基于HTML5的App手机网站源码。HTML5是目前最新且功能强大的网页设计技术之一,特别是在为移动设备设计响应式网站方面具有广泛的应用。我们将使用HTML、CSS和JavaScript这三个领域的基础知识来搭建一个入门级别的App网站。

**一、宏观原理**

1. HTML:用于定义网页的基本结构和内容。

2. CSS:用于描述网页的布局和视觉效果。

3. JavaScript:用于添加网页的交互功能。

**二、创建HTML文件**

1. 使用文本编辑器(如Notepad++、Sublime Text或Visual Studio Code等)新建一个名为`index.html`的文件。

2. 将以下代码输入到刚刚创建的`index.html`文件中:

“`html

我的App手机网站

欢迎来到我的App手机网站!

功能介绍

这里是关于App功能的详细介绍。

下载安装

这里是关于如何下载和安装App的步骤说明。

联系我们

这里是关于如何联系我们的联系方式和信息。

版权所有 © 我的App手机网站 2021

“`

**三、创建CSS文件**

1. 在同一文件夹中新建一个名为`styles.css`的文件。

2. 将以下代码输入到刚刚创建的`styles.css`文件中:

“`css

html, body {

font-family: Arial, sans-serif;

line-height: 1.6;

box-sizing: border-box;

}

body {

margin: 0;

padding: 0;

}

header {

background: #35424a;

color: #ffffff;

text-align: center;

padding: 20px 0;

}

nav {

display: flex;

justify-content: space-around;

background-color: #2c3e50;

font-size: 18px;

}

nav a {

color: #ffffff;

text-decoration: none;

padding: 10px;

}

nav a:hover {

background-color: #1abc9c;

transition: background-color 0.3s;

}

main {

padding: 20px;

}

h2, p {

padding: 10px 0;

}

footer {

background-color: #35424a;

color: #ffffff;

text-align: center;

padding: 10px;

}

“`

**四、创建JavaScript文件 (可选)**

1. 如果需要为您的App手机网站添加交互功能,可在同一文件夹中新建一个名为`scripts.js`的文件。

2. 将以下代码输入到刚刚创建的`scripts.js`文件中(以实时更新时间为例):

“`javascript

window.onload = function() {

const timeElement = document.createElement(‘p’);

document.body.appendChild(timeElement);

function updateT网站生成app的器ime() {

const now = new Date();

timeElemen代刷网网站生成app软件t.textContent = `当前时间:${now.toLocaleTimeString()}`;

}

setInterval(updateTime, 1000);

};

“`

**五、在浏览器中查看效果**

1. 双击`index.html`文件,将在您的默认浏览器中打开该文件。

2. 查看页面,可以看到已经应用了CSS样式和JavaScript功能。

最后,祝您在学习HTML5、CSS和JavaScript的过程中取得更多进步,不断提升您的网页设计和开发技能!

手机网站如何生成app?

如何将手机网站生成为APP(详细教程)

将手机网站生成为APP,实际上是创建一个原生App(通常用于Android和iOS系统),并在其内部嵌入一个WebView,用于加载网站内容。这种方法称为混合App开发。在这个详细教程中,我们将学习如何将手机网站生成为APP。

原理:

混合App开发桥接了原生App与网站之间的差异。实质上,混合App开发是在原生App中嵌入了一个WebView,通过此WebView来展示网站内容。而原生特性可以通过JS桥接技术调用, 这使得App能够轻松使用原生功能,如摄像头、通知等。

步骤:

1. 选择一个混合App开发框架

有很多混合App开发框架可供选择,如Cordova(Phonegap)、Ionic、Flutter等。这些框架都为开发人员提供了开发和打包APP的工具。在本教程中,我们将使用Cordova,这是一个非常流行且易于上手的框架。

2. 安装必要的开发工具

为了使用Cordova,需要安装以下工具:

– Node.js: 用于运行Cordova命令。

– Java Development Kit(JDK): 若要创建Android APP,则需要JDK。

– Gradle: 用于构建Android APP。

– Android Studio: 用于Android APP开发。

– Xcode: 若要开发iOS APP(仅限Mac OS系统)。

3. 安装Cordova

打开终端,运行以下命网页转app生成器令:

“`

npm install -g cordova

“`

4. 创建Cordova项目

“`

cordova create myApp com.example.myapp MyApp

cd myApp

“`

5. 添加目标平台

这里以Android平台为例:

“`

cordova platform add android

“`

6. 将手机网站内容添加到APP中

将您的手机网站手机网站打包生成app内容复制到Cordova项目中“www”文件夹。如果您的手机网站是响应式的,它将自动适应不同设备屏幕尺寸。

7. 添加配置信息

在Cordova项目的“config.xml”文件中,可以配置APP的信息,如名称、版本号、权限等。

8. 写一段简单的JS代码实现桥接

在“www”文件夹中,找到“index.js”,在“deviceready”事件监听器里添加以下代码:

“`

document.addEventListener(‘deviceready’, function() {

var webView = new cordova.InAppBrowser.open(‘https://yourwebsite.com’, ‘_self’,’location=no’);

}, false);

“`

这段代码会在APP启动时打开指定的网址,并隐藏地址栏。

9. 构建APP

“`

cordova build android

“`

10. 在模拟器或真机上运行APP

“`

cordova run android

“`

现在,您已经将您的手机网站转换成了一个Android APP。类似地,您可以使用相同的步骤为iOS平台创建APP。

这只是一个入门级的教程,实际项目可能需要处理更多细节。但随着混合App开发技术的不断发展,将手机网站转换为APP变得越来越容易。

怎么把网页生成app呢?

将网

页生成APP的过程通常被称为“网页封装”或“Webview封装”。顾名思义,它是将一个网页或Web应用封装成一个原生移动应用。此类应用通常使用WebView组件,在原生应用中展示网页内容。WebView组件是一个系统内置的浏览器视图,可用于在APP内显示网页内容。

以下是将网页生成APP的具体步骤和详细介绍:

1. 确定目标平台:首先,你需要确定将网页生成的APP要支持哪些平台。最常见的平台包括Android和iOS。为了将网页生成为这两个平台的APP,你可以使用跨平台的封装工具,例如Apache Cordova/PhoneGap、React Native等。

2. 设计和创建网页:接下来,你需要准备好要嵌入到APP中的Web内容。这包括网页设计、编写HTML/CSS/JavaScript等。确保你调整了响应式布局,因为你需要适应在不同尺寸的手机上显示的内容。

3. 使用跨平台工具进行封装:

a. Apache Cordova/PhoneGap:这是一个开源移动开发框架,允许使用HTML、CSS和JavaScript构建跨平台移动应用。它在Native WebView组件内展示Web内容,从而使得APP能够为Android和iOS设备构建。

– 首先,你需要安装Node.js、Apache Cordova CLI和其他相关依赖。

– 接下来,使用Cordova CLI创建一个新的项目,并添加所需的平台(如Android和iOS)。

– 你可以将网页文件放入“www”文件夹内,并在“config.xml”文件中进行必要的配置。

– 最后,使用命令行工具构建和生成APP。完成后,你可以将生成的APP文件部署到相应的应用商店。

b. React Native:它是一个由Facebook开发的跨平台应用开发框架。它允许你使用React和JavaScript构建原生应用。

– 首先,在你的计算机上网页生成app 免费安装React Native CLI、Node.js和所需的依赖。

– 使用React Native CLI创建一个新项目,然后在新项目中添加网页内容。

– 为了在React Native项目中展示Web内容,你需要使用“react-native-webview”组件。

– 将网页转换为APP后,你可以使用React Native CLI构建和部署应用。

4. 测试app网站生成和优化:在部署APP之前,请确保对其进行充分的测试。这包括在不同的设备和屏幕尺寸上进行功能和性能测试。根据测试结果对网页或封装代码进行必要的优化。这可以提高APP在各种设备上的兼容性和性能。

5. 部署到应用商店:完成这些步骤后,一个基于网页内容的原生APP将被成功创建。你可以将它部署到Google Play商店、Apple App Store或其他应用商店。

通过以上步骤,你可以将网页生成为跨平台移动应用。这样的应用可以帮助你扩大受众范围,为用户提供更便捷的访问方式。

可以把网站生成原生app吗?

当然可以。将网站生成原生应用程序 (APP) 的过程通常被称为“网页封装”。这个过程将您的网站放入一个原生应用程序的“容器”中,让用户能够在移动设备上通过该容器访问您的网站。主要有两种方法来实现这种操作:WebView和Progressive Web Apps (PWA)。

1. WebView封装

在WebView封装方法中,您的网站将作为一个原生应用(APP)的一部分呈现在移动设备上。原生应用使用的原生组件(例如iOS中的UIWebView或WKWebView,手机网站生成app工具Android中的WebView)在应用程序中加载并显示网页内容。

这里是一个简化的流程:

h5生成app软件a. 选择一个开发框架,如React Native、Cordova(PhoneGap)或Ionic。这些框架使您能够使用统一的代码库(主要是JavaScirpt)来构建Android和iOS应用程序,降低了开发成本。

b. 创建一个新的项目,根据框架的要求进行配置。

c. 在项目中,使用对应的WebView组件加载您的网站URL。该组件将充当网站内容和原生应用程序之间的桥梁。

d. 根据需要,您可以使用框架提供的API和原生模块在应用程序中集成额外功能,如推送通知、地理位置等。

e. 构建、测试并发布应用程序。您将需要在Android(Google Play商店)和iOS(Apple App商店)设备上进行分别发布。

2. Progressive Web Apps (PWA)

PWA是一种将网站变成类似原生应用体验的方法。它不是一个真正的“原生应用”,而是一种利用现代浏览器功能将网站提供到用户的设备上的解决方案。

PWA具有以下特点:

a. 即时加载:通过缓存和其他优化技术,PWA保证快速加载,即使在不稳定的网络环境下也能正常工作。

b. 离线访问:通过使用Service Workers和缓存策略,PWA可以在离线状态下工作,为用户提供基本的功能和内容。

c. 添加到主屏幕:用户可以将PWA添加到移动设备的主屏幕上,方便随时访问。

d. 推送通知:PWA可以接收并显示推送通知,增强用户参与度。

要将网站转换为PWA,您需要遵循以下步骤:

a. 创建一个Manifest文件(例如manifest.json):在这个文件中,定义应用程序的名称、图标、主题颜色等元数据信息。

b. 注册Service Worker:创建一个Service Worker脚本文件,然后在网站上注册它。Service Worker用于拦截网络请求、缓存资源和提供离线支持。

c. 实现推送通知:根据需要,可使用通知API和Push API为PWA实现推送通知功能。

d. 调整and适应:根据需要,调整网站的布局、设计和功能,使其适应移动设备屏幕。

总之,将网站生成原生应用程序是可能的

。您可以根据项目需求和偏好选择WebView封装或PWA方法。当然,请注意,网页封装可能并不适用于所有场景,某些功能可能需要原生应用程序才能实现。在进行封装之前,请确保了解并权衡平台要求和受众需求。